I Am Sold

Whenever we meet 
I get the same Greet
Delighted with this treat
I always called you sweet.

For years I know You
Loving it this way, I grew.
You liking me, I have no clue 
But  I stick to you like glue.

When you said, I look great
Proudness was in my  gait;
You say, I am now in a poor state,
I walk out all  agitate.

Hoping to see me all new
I come again to you for a closer view
Finding what I see hard to chew
My mind really blew.

Looking out for a peaceful place
I think on this at my own  pace;
Every Life’s’ phase has beauty  in it to embrace
Making Life, a journey of Growth in Grace.

Aging I now see as matter getting old
Young at mind & heart is what I behold; 
My mirror now has lost its stranglehold,
Giving way to my young mind & heart I am sold.
